Girl (8) sucked into pipe in hotel pool – dead!
An eight-year-old girl was sucked into a pipe in a hotel pool in the USA and drowned. The girl's mother has now filed a lawsuit, according to US media reports. The child was "forcibly sucked into a 30 to 40 centimeter unsecured opening in the swimming pool's current system", according to the statement of claim. The accident had already happened on Saturday.
The family had rented a room in the hotel in Houston, Texas, to enjoy a day of swimming together. In the afternoon, the girl suddenly disappeared. The mother was desperately looking for her daughter Aliyah Jaico and asked the hotel to view the images from the surveillance cameras. However, the video footage was only viewed after the woman reported the child missing to the police.
Rescue operation lasting several hours
The video footage showed the girl sinking into the pool and not resurfacing. The eight-year-old's body was only recovered the following day after an operation lasting several hours, US media reported.
She was discovered in the "pipes of the defective pool system", according to the statement of claim. The mother is claiming damages of more than one million dollars.
